How you become one varies far more by country than what one does. This is the UK route. Most people take one of these ways in; the right one depends on where you're starting from.
- 1
Management Consulting
3-5 years as an Associate/ConsultantSkills to master
- Structured problem-solving, hypothesis-driven analysis, executive communication, stakeholder management, PowerPoint/Excel mastery.
You're ready to move on when
- You've successfully led multiple workstreams or small projects end-to-end.
- You're comfortable presenting findings and recommendations directly to client managers or directors.
- You've gained exposure to various industries or strategic problems.
- 2
Corporate Development / M&A
3-6 years as an Analyst/AssociateSkills to master
- Financial modelling, valuation, due diligence, synergy analysis, market research, deal structuring.
You're ready to move on when
- You've built complex financial models for potential acquisitions or investments.
- You've contributed significantly to the evaluation and execution of M&A transactions.
- You understand the full lifecycle of a corporate development project.
- 3
Financial Planning & Analysis (FP&A) / Commercial Finance
4-7 years as a Senior Analyst/ManagerSkills to master
- Budgeting, forecasting, variance analysis, business partnering, financial modelling, understanding of P&L drivers.
You're ready to move on when
- You've moved beyond just reporting numbers to providing strategic insights to business leaders.
- You've built and owned significant parts of the annual budget or long-range forecasts.
- You're comfortable challenging assumptions and driving financial rigour.
